PREPARATION AND PROPERTIES OF BISTRIFLUOROMETHYLSULFURYL PEROXIDE AND TRIFLUOROMETHYL TRIFLUOROMETHANE SULFONATE

Abstract

Electrolysis of trifluoromethanesulfonic acid at -23C yields the unstable compound bistrifluoromethylsulfuryl peroxide which decomposes explosively to perfluoroethane, sulfur trioxide, and the ester, trifluoromethyl trifluoromethanesulfonate.
